Michigan’s Adventure to Hire 1,100 Seasonal Associates for 2024 Season

Park will host week-long hiring event February 17 - 24 to fill wide variety of roles
Muskegon, Michigan (February 13, 2024) – Michigan’s Adventure, the region’s premier amusement park, today said it plans to hire more than 1,100 seasonal associates as it prepares to open for the 2024 season in May.
Michigan’s Adventure’s season begins Memorial Day weekend and continues through its second annual Tricks and Treats event in mid-October. Michigan’s Adventure offers shifts that fit your schedule and applicants do not need to be available for the entire season to be considered as candidates. Michigan’s Adventure is willing to accommodate the scheduling needs of applicants by arranging schedules around school activities, sporting events, second jobs, etc.
To learn more about the event and available positions, please visit Michigan’s Adventure Hiring Week. These positions include the following, as well as many more roles:
- Ride operators
- Food and Beverage
- Lifeguards and Aquatics
- Security
Hourly pay begins at a minimum of $15.00 (for those who are 18 years of age or older) based on experience, prior service, department and position. Michigan’s Adventure offers competitive wages and benefits, and many perks for its associates, including discounts, reward and recognition programs, exclusive events, associate appreciation luncheons and free admission to any Cedar Fair park.
Michigan’s Adventure will be offering on-the-spot interviews for most positions February 20-23 between the hours of 10:00 a.m.-4:00 p.m., at the Human Resources Office. Many interested candidates will have the ability to apply and get hired on the same day.
“Our seasonal associates play an important role in our mission of delivering amazing experiences to all of our guests,” said Camille Jourden-Mark, vice president & general manager of Michigan’s Adventure. “We’re proud to offer competitive wages, amazing perks, and a seasonal job at Michigan’s Adventure that can offer so much more than other workplaces.”
The Michigan's Adventure hiring blitz is part of a plan by parent company Cedar Fair Entertainment to hire approximately 35,000 seasonal associates across its network of parks in 2024. Cedar Fair anticipates filling the majority of those roles during hiring events to be held across all parks in the U.S. and Canada from Feb. 17-24.
About Michigan’s Adventure
Michigan’s Adventure is Michigan’s largest amusement park and water park with more than 60 world-class rides, slides, unique attractions, and events throughout the season. Located just north of Muskegon, Michigan’s Adventure offers fun for the entire family, including Camp Snoopy and WildWater Adventure Waterpark. Michigan’s Adventure is owned and operated by Cedar Fair Entertainment Company.
About Cedar Fair
Cedar Fair Entertainment Company (NYSE: FUN), one of the largest regional amusement-resort operators in the world, is a publicly traded partnership headquartered in Sandusky, Ohio. Focused on its mission to make people happy by providing fun, immersive, and memorable experiences, the Company owns and operates 13 properties, consisting of 11 amusement parks, four separately gated outdoor water parks, and resort accommodations totaling more than 2,300 rooms and more than 600 luxury RV sites. Cedar Fair’s parks are located in Ohio, California, North Carolina, South Carolina, Virginia, Pennsylvania, Minnesota, Missouri, Michigan, Texas and Toronto, Ontario.
